Corsets are infamous as torturous devices, specially designed to keep women in their place and helpless. But reality is a little more complicated than that, as it always is. This episode discusses:

  • the origin of the corset
  • the evolving function of the corset
  • the 19th century corset
  • how small could a woman go?
  • who enforced this idea anyway?
  • how bad for your health was it?
  • where did the corset go?
